Key Criteria for the Best Solar Batteries

Not all batteries are created equal. When evaluating options for your solar power system, these four factors determine real-world performance:

  • Depth of Discharge (DoD): Lithium-ion batteries typically allow 90-95% DoD versus 50% for lead-acid, meaning more usable energy from the same physical size.
  • Cycle Life: Premium lithium batteries deliver 6,000+ cycles (about 15 years of daily use), compared to 1,200 cycles for standard alternatives.
  • Temperature Resilience: Scandinavian winters and Mediterranean summers demand batteries that maintain efficiency between -20°C to 50°C.
  • Scalability: Modular systems like Tesla Powerwall or Sonnen ECO allow gradual expansion as your energy needs grow.

Battery Technology Showdown: Pros & Cons

Lithium Iron Phosphate (LFP): The Safety Champion

With zero risk of thermal runaway and exceptional longevity, LFP chemistry dominates the European market. Brands like BYD and LG Chem leverage stable phosphate chemistry that maintains 80% capacity after 10 years even with daily cycling.

NMC Lithium-Ion: The Energy-Dense Performer

Nickel Manganese Cobalt batteries offer higher energy density in compact sizes – ideal for urban homes with space constraints. However, they require more sophisticated battery management systems (BMS) for optimal safety.

Lead-Acid: The Budget Alternative

While cheaper upfront, flooded lead-acid batteries lose relevance due to 50% lower efficiency, frequent maintenance, and shorter lifespans. As Energy Storage News reports, lithium solutions now achieve price parity when calculated per kWh over system lifetime.

Real-World Success: A Swedish Case Study

When the Andersson family in Stockholm installed 12kWh of solar panels, they paired them with a 10kWh LFP battery system from Northvolt. Here's what their first year revealed:

  • 94% self-sufficiency during summer months
  • 73% reduction in grid electricity imports
  • €1,200 annual savings despite Sweden's 220 low-sunlight days
  • Payback period: 7.2 years (including Swedish green energy subsidies)

"The battery turns short winter daylight into usable energy," Mrs. Andersson noted. "We only draw from the grid during prolonged cloudy periods."

Smart Energy Management

Modern batteries integrate AI-driven software like SolarEdge's Energy Hub, which learns consumption patterns and automatically shifts to grid power during peak tariff periods, increasing savings by 15-18%.

V2G Technology Emergence

Vehicle-to-grid (V2G) systems, where electric cars become backup power sources, are gaining EU regulatory support. Nissan's xStorage system already enables this bidirectional flow, effectively turning your EV into a mobile battery.
